I have fallen in love with Lisbon, Portugal. Thank goodness I have to return to Madrid to meet Jen, otherwise I don't think I would ever leave this city!

All of the roads and sidewalks are beautiful black and white stones that make some of the most intricate patterns and incredible designs. The buildings are vibrant pinks, yellows, blues and greens. Many of the buildings are covered in breathtaking tiles. I spent hours just wandering the streets and looking at the architecture.

The city is built on seven hills and the streets, buildings, churches and palaces creep up and down each one. After just walking a short distance up one hill I stumbled upon some very impressive views. Luckily, there happened to be a cafe right there! I sat down to drink a coffee and read my book. The only problem was, I didn't want to stop looking at the city! The city lies on the water and has a bridge very similar to the Golden Gate Bridge. No matter which direction I walk, or look, there is something more beautiful than moments before.
